学习51单片机,应该先学什么?

如题所述

你好,
一是必须得有较好的C语言基础,如果是汇编语言非常熟练的话也行.
二是买一个单片机开发板,淘宝上有很多.
三是弄本关于51单片机应用的书,然后在网上看51单片机的介绍.

四是天天拿着电脑调试开发板赠送的程序,一定想清楚来龙去脉.
五是动手焊接一些外部电路吧.
o(∩_∩)o 希望回答对你有所帮助
温馨提示:内容为网友见解,仅供参考
第1个回答  2013-04-15
先学C语言呀,这个是必需的,用汇编太不直观了,一般都用C。
先把C学习好了再去看51单片机的书,不然你没法理解书上说的东东,
再进一步就得把电子基础电子技术等等电子方面的东东学习一下,这个可以找个利害点的带,很快就能上学的
祝你成功。
第2个回答  推荐于2018-06-11
一是必须得有较好的C语言基础,如果是汇编语言非常熟练的话也行.
二是买一个单片机开发板,淘宝上有很多.
三是弄本关于51单片机应用的书,然后在网上看51单片机的介绍.

四是天天拿着电脑调试开发板赠送的程序,一定想清楚来龙去脉.
五是动手焊接一些外部电路。本回答被网友采纳
第3个回答  2013-04-15
应该先学习数字电路基础和模拟电路基础,然后用一款单片机入门,可以是STC系列的任何一款
第4个回答  2013-04-15
基本c语言指令,指针可以涉猎点、数组得会、
电路基础、电子元件识别、
数字电子的二极管三极管啥的、模拟电路的运放什么的、都得涉猎、很广
相似回答